MUST Partners with the Cabinet’s Egyptian Authority for Intellectual Property to Host a Landmark Seminar on Innovation Safeguards

Aligned with Misr University for Science and Technology’s overarching vision to fortify the local innovation ecosystem and cultivate a sustainable research culture, the Innovation and Entrepreneurship Center is pleased to announce a high-profile awareness seminar. This pivotal event is organized in direct collaboration with the Egyptian Authority for Intellectual Property (EAIP), affiliated with the Cabinet. This initiative underscores the university's commitment to bridging the gap between academic research and governmental frameworks. The primary objective is to elevate institutional literacy regarding intellectual property rights, equipping the university's community with the essential tools required to secure, register, and commercialize their intellectual and technological breakthroughs. Core Themes and Objectives: The seminar will deeply explore the executive and legal landscapes of intellectual assets, focusing on:

  1. Intellectual Property Frameworks: A comprehensive breakdown of the various classifications of IP and their strategic applications.
  2. The Patent Journey: Step-by-step guidance on the executive requirements and legal workflows needed to secure patent protections successfully.
  3. State-Backed Support Services: An overview of the specialized tools and resources offered by the EAIP to empower academic institutions.
  4. Strategic Synergies: Exploring avenues of cooperation to expand the volume of patents and IP assets explicitly registered under the MUST banner.
